Introduction to Phosphates in Laundry Detergent
Phosphates are a group of minerals found naturally in the environment. They are composed of phosphorus and oxygen atoms and are known for their ability to form compounds with other elements. In the context of laundry detergents, phosphates are used as builders, which means they enhance the cleaning power of the detergent. Builders like phosphates help to improve the solubility of the detergent, allowing it to dissolve more easily in water and effectively remove dirt and stains from clothing.
The Functions of Phosphates in Laundry Detergent
Phosphates play several key roles in laundry detergent, including:
Phosphates help to soften water by binding to calcium and magnesium ions, which are common in hard water. This process, known as sequestration, prevents these ions from interfering with the cleaning power of the detergent. Softening water is crucial for effective cleaning, as hard water can lead to poor lather formation and reduced cleaning power. Phosphates also help to suspend dirt and stains in water, making it easier for them to be rinsed away. This is particularly useful for removing tough stains like grass and mud.
The Science Behind Phosphate Builders
From a scientific perspective, phosphate builders work by forming complexes with calcium and magnesium ions. These complexes are then removed from the water, allowing the detergent to clean more effectively. The most common phosphate builders used in laundry detergents are sodium tripolyphosphate (STPP) and sodium trimetaphosphate (STMP). STPP is the most widely used phosphate builder, due to its high sequestration power and ability to form stable complexes with calcium and magnesium ions.

Environmental and Health Concerns
Despite the benefits of phosphates in laundry detergent, there are also environmental and health concerns surrounding their use. One of the main concerns is the contribution of phosphates to eutrophication in waterways. Eutrophication occurs when excess nutrients, such as phosphates, enter waterways and stimulate the growth of algae. This can lead to the depletion of oxygen in the water, causing harm to aquatic life. Additionally, high levels of phosphates in waterways can lead to the formation of toxic algal blooms.
Regulations and Alternatives
In response to environmental and health concerns, many countries have implemented regulations limiting the use of phosphates in laundry detergents. For example, in the European Union, the use of phosphates in laundry detergents is banned, except for certain industrial applications. In the United States, some states have also implemented bans or restrictions on the use of phosphates in laundry detergents. As a result, many manufacturers have begun to develop alternative builders, such as zeolites and polycarboxylates. These alternatives can provide similar cleaning power to phosphates, but with reduced environmental impact.

Are there any alternatives to phosphates in laundry detergent?
Yes, there are several alternatives to phosphates in laundry detergent, including zeolites, polycarboxylates, and enzymes. These ingredients can provide similar benefits to phosphates, including improved cleaning power and reduced soil redeposition. Zeolites, for example, are a type of mineral that can help to soften water and remove impurities, making them a popular alternative to phosphates. Polycarboxylates, on the other hand, are a type of polymer that can help to prevent soil redeposition and improve the overall cleaning power of the detergent.
The use of alternatives to phosphates in laundry detergent is becoming increasingly common, particularly in countries where phosphates are banned or restricted. Many manufacturers are now offering phosphate-free detergents, which can provide a range of benefits, including improved environmental sustainability and reduced toxicity. However, it’s worth noting that some of these alternatives may not be as effective as phosphates, and may require consumers to use more detergent or wash their clothes at higher temperatures.
